Fatal Fury: City of the Wolves is getting some big DLC in the form of various Street Fighter characters.

When does the Fatal Fury: City of the Wolves DLC come out?

During the ongoing Tokyo Game Show, SNK announced that it was partnering with Capcom to bring some of the most iconic characters from Street Fighter into the newest Fatal Fury game. The characters will arrive as part of the game’s Season Pass 1, which is set to launch in Summer 2025.

The first character from Street Fighter to join the series will be Ken, with Chun-Li following later in the year. Three other characters will also be available in the Season Pass, but SNK has yet to announce who those will be. Fatal Fury: City of the Wolves is set to release on April 24, 2025, for the PlayStation 4, P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X|S, and PC.

The full DLC schedule for Fatal Fury: City of the Wolves is as follows:

DLC Character 1 (Scheduled for: Summer 2025)
DLC Character: KEN (Scheduled for: Summer 2025)
DLC Character 3 (Scheduled for: Fall 2025)
DLC Character: CHUN-LI (Scheduled for: Winter 2025)
DLC Character 5 (Scheduled for: Early 2026)

“For decades, SNK has had deep respect for Capcom, in both genuine admiration and a bit of friendly rivalry,” said Fatal Fury: City of the Wolves producer Yasuyuki Oda in a statement on the DLC. “It’s an honor to bring the universes of Fatal Fury and Street Fighter together once again. This collaboration is a reflection of that bond, and we hope players share our excitement.”
